Professor Ahmed Mohamed Mukhtar
Professor & Consultant of Anesthesia and Intensive Care

Professor Ahmed Mohamed Mukhtar is Professor and Consultant of Anesthesia and Intensive Care with more than 20 years of experience. He currently directs a 50-bed surgical and trauma ICU, specializing in perioperative management, liver transplantation anesthesia (over 2,000 adult and 300 pediatric cases), cardiac anesthesia, and advanced echocardiography.

He earned his MSc and MD in Anesthesia from Cairo University, a Professional Certificate in Transesophageal Echocardiography from the European Society of Echocardiography, a Master’s in Clinical Research from the University of Liverpool, and a Diploma in Biomedical Statistics from Newcastle University.

Professor Mukhtar is a Mentor for Focused Intensive Care Echocardiography (FICE), Intensive Care Society UK, and an active member of the Society of Critical Care Medicine and the European Society of Critical Care. With 74 publications, 2,490 citations, and an h-index of 24, he has significantly advanced research and clinical practice in critical care and liver transplant anesthesia.
